#13335 - 11/09/00 12:32 PM compare diving off of Placencia vs. Ambergris Caye
lilipad Offline
First timer here just wondering if anybody has thoughts on how these two places compare for diving/lodging/nighlife ... especially diving (i'm largely a beginner) - i'm into seeing a lot of marine life and some bright colored coral ... would love to see a seahorse, whale shark, ... Do the dive trips go to relatively the same sites?

#13336 - 11/09/00 07:36 PM Re: compare diving off of Placencia vs. Ambergris Caye
Lan Sluder/Belize First Offline
I think most people would agree the diving off Placencia is a little better than that off of Ambergris Caye, but the drawback is the reef is a lot farther away, 15 miles or so. Of course the best diving in Belize is even farther out, around the atolls.

Whale sharks are off Placencia in the late spring, April to June or so.

As to lodging, Placencia has much more of a variety in the budget end, somewhat less at the higher end, although several of the small resorts (Robert's Grove, Rum Point, Kitty's, Nautical Inn, etc.) there are excellent. There's more nightlife on Ambergris Caye, but there are some good restaurants and a few bars on the Placencia peninsula.

#13337 - 11/16/00 01:08 PM Re: compare diving off of Placencia vs. Ambergris Caye
Suzy Offline
I just got back from Placencia, and the diving was great. They have some sort of a wall, and you do some drift diving, it was unbelievable! For snorkeling try Laughing Birds caye. If you are looking for a place to stay we were at Robert's Grove it's a bit expensive, but it was great. Their dive shop has unbelievable equipment, almost new. The Dive masters are great, and when you go diving, your group will probably be the only one in that location, which makes it great.
